Of course, no matter which format you buy, SACD or PCM download, you're going to run into format conversions somewhere along the way (in one symphony or another).

Regarding room correction, what you say is true. Of course, one can always work around the room correction if so desired. For instance, I have an older player which decodes DSD directly and connects via its analogue connections, in case I want to hear the actual DSD recordings (on SACD anyway) without conversion to PCM for the room correction.
